The Role of Buffalo Sauce
Buffalo sauce is the star of this dish, bringing a tangy, spicy flavor that elevates the entire bowl. When selecting your buffalo sauce, choose one that has a balanced heat level to suit your taste preferences. If you're sensitive to spice, consider mixing the buffalo sauce with a bit of ranch or yogurt to mellow the heat without sacrificing flavor.
For those who love a more intense flavor, feel free to marinate the shredded chicken in buffalo sauce for at least 30 minutes before tossing it together, letting it infuse even deeper with that bold taste. This simple adjustment can transform your chicken from delicious to utterly addictive!
Customizing Your Bowl
One of the best aspects of a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l is its versatility. You can easily swap out ingredients based on what you have on hand. For instance, if you don’t have shredded lettuce, try using spinach or kale for a nutritious boost. Similarly, adding ingredients like black beans or corn can enhance texture and nutrition, giving the dish a southwestern twist.
To make the bowl vegetarian, consider substituting the chicken with chickpeas or tofu marinated in buffalo sauce. This not only keeps the bold flavors intact but also caters to a plant-based diet without losing out on enjoyment. The options are endless, and experimenting with new toppings can keep this dish fresh and exciting every time.
Make-Ahead and Storage Tips
If you're prepping meals for the week, the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l is a fantastic choice! Cooked rice and buffalo chicken can be stored separately in the fridge in airtight containers for up to four days. When ready to enjoy, simply reheat the chicken in the microwave or on the stovetop until it is warmed through, ensuring it remains juicy rather than dried out.
For a quicker assembly on busy nights, consider batch-cooking the rice and chicken ahead of time. This not only saves time on prep but also allows the flavors to meld beautifully. If you're looking to freeze, make sure to store the buffalo chicken in a freezer-safe bag, as it will keep for up to three months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ight for a quick meal option.
Ingredients
Gather these ingredients to create a delicious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l.
Ingredients
- 2 cups cooked rice (white or brown)
- 1 lb cooked chicken, shredded
- 1/2 cup buffalo sauce
- 1 avocado, diced
- 1 cup shredded lettuce
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- 1/2 cup diced celery
- 1/4 cup blue cheese crumbles (optional)
- Ranch dressing for drizzling (optional)
Feel free to customize your rice bowl with extra toppings like jalapeños or corn!
Instructions
Follow these simple steps to bring your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l to life.
Prepare the Chicken
In a mixing bowl, combine shredded chicken with buffalo sauce, ensuring the chicken is fully coated.
Assemble the Bowl
In each bowl, layer 1 cup of cooked rice. Top with buffalo chicken, avocado, lettuce, tomatoes, and celery.
Add Finishing Touches
Sprinkle blue cheese crumbles over the top, and drizzle with ranch dressing if desired.
Serve
Enjoy your spicy and satisfying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l warm, and savor every bite!
For a richer flavor, let the chicken marinate in the buffalo sauce for 15 minutes before cooking.

Serving Suggestions
Serving your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l with a side of homemade tortilla chips can add a delightful crunch to your meal. Simply cut corn tortillas into wedges, brush them lightly with oil, and bake at 400°F (200°C) until crispy, approximately 10–12 minutes. This crispy accompaniment contrasts beautifully with the creamy avocado and tender chicken.
For an added flavor burst, consider serving with a wedge of lime to squeeze over your bowl just before eating. The acidity brightens the dish and complements the richness of the buffalo sauce.
Variations to Try
You can create a Buffalo Chicken Rice Bowl with an Asian flair by swapping out the traditional buffalo sauce for a spicy sesame or sriracha sauce. Combining the chicken with shredded carrots, snap peas, and sesame seeds can turn this into a fusion dish that still delivers on the punch you expect from a buffalo bowl.
Try adding different cheeses based on your flavor needs—Mexican cheese blend can offer a creamy texture, while pepper jack can bring an additional kick that pairs beautifully with the buffalo sauce. Experimenting with different cheeses while maintaining the core ingredients can lead to exciting new variations!
Questions About Recipes
→ Can I use raw chicken instead?
Yes, just sauté or bake the chicken before shredding and mixing it with the buffalo sauce.
→ What can I substitute for rice?
Quinoa or cauliflower rice are great alternatives if you're looking for a healthier option.
→ How spicy is this dish?
The spice level depends on the buffalo sauce used. You can control the heat by adding less sauce or choosing a milder brand.
→ Can I make this ahead of time?
Absolutely! Just store the components separately in the refrigerator and assemble when you’re ready to eat.
